Transaction 9bd03aff4fd98d0db8ec1a7be6377c15758a0a8625989418173eed360d5488a5

93 Input
1 Outputs
  • 9bd03aff4fd98d0db8ec1a7be6377c15758a0a8625989418173eed360d5488a5:0
  • value  81272265
    address  3PUr5rtRZRNBSzTrhXn2xe7UZNLGYDypdT